The postcode RG12 2HX is located in Bracknell Forest It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. RG12 2HX is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

RG12 2HX is one of the less de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 7 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of RG12 2HX as Urbanites > Ageing urban living > Communal retirement.

The closest road name to RG12 2HX is Willow Drive which is centered 17 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Police Station and is 177 m away. The closest railway station is Bracknell Rail Station, 764 m away.

The closest primary school to RG12 2HX (for ages 11 and under) is Sandy Lane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on February 5, 2020.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Garth Hill College. The last OFSTED inspection on May 15, 2019 rated this school as Good

The local pub for residents of RG12 2HX is The Old Manor and is 247 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on March 22, 2019. The nearest takeaway food is available from Pizza GoGo and is 270 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Good on November 29, 2021.

Residents reported an average download speed of 67.5 Mbps and an average upload speed of 15.8 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 70.6%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 2.5 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for RG12 2HX is covered by the Thames Valley police force association and Berkshire East is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
